About the Item
Wonderful huge plate designed by Olof Ahlberg in organic forms of the Art Nouveau, the design is datable to the year 1905.
The pewter plate is masterfully designed with light, translucent water waves through which fish emerge and swirl the water. Very plastic representation, like a relief, in a very flat medium.
Very nice condition, according to its age.
Schreuder & Olsson is a well known manufacturer of pewter in Sweden and linked to interesting design objects, which are high quality collectibles all over the world.
On the back of the plate is the sign of Schreuder & Olsson and also of Olof Ahlberg.
Measurements approx.: diameter 37 cm - 14,57 in, height 3,5 cm - 1,38 in
If you choose this interesting object, you have a museum piece, then the same plate is exhibited in the permanent collection of handicraft in the National Museum of Stockholm, Sweden.
